# Flaglight Rollouts — Approvals

Quick version for on-call: any rollout touching more than 5% of traffic needs an approval in Flaglight before the ramp continues. Kill switches don't need approval — just flip them and note it in the incident channel. Scheduled ramps pause automatically if error budget burns hot. If you're stuck at 2 a.m. with a pending approval, there's one person authorized to override, and that's the approver below.

account owner for tagep-bafof: Norael Gilax Juleth

Break-Glass Access: Zero-Downtime Schema Migrations

New members: the Driftgate migration runner normally applies schema changes in expand-contract phases with no operator access. Break-glass is only for a stuck contract phase that blocks writes. Page the rotation lead first, document the incident channel, then assume the emergency role. That role requires unsealing the migration vault, which is intentionally offline, and its recovery passphrase is given below.

strongbox words: oliael-gilax-lamael

**Audit item 7 — Idempotency keys on payment retries (Tillgate gateway)**

Confirm that every retryable payment request through Tillgate carries a stable idempotency key derived from the order reference, not from the attempt timestamp. Verify keys persist across process restarts and that the dedupe window in `gateway/retry.conf` is at least 24 hours. Spot-check recent incidents: any duplicate charge indicates a regenerated key and must be flagged as a finding, not a fluke. Escalations for this item go to the accountable engineer named below.

account owner for tafog-tajeg: Holix Frador